#041748 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#041748 is composed of 1.6% red, 9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 94.4% cyan, 68.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 71.8% black. It has a hue angle of 223.2 degrees, a saturation of 89.5% and a lightness of 14.9%. #041748 color hex could be obtained by blending #082e90 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

Shades and Tints of #041748
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010510 is the darkest color, while #fdfdff is the lightest one.
